Mindful Breathing Exercises for Present-Moment Awareness
Mindful breathing exercises serve as a fundamental practice to cultivate present-moment awareness, critical for practicing mindfulness in goal pursuit. By focusing attention on the breath, individuals can anchor their awareness and reduce mental distractions.
During these exercises, practitioners typically observe their breath as it naturally flows in and out, without controlling or manipulating it. This process helps develop a heightened sense of consciousness about the current moment, fostering clarity and focused attention.
In the context of achieving goals, mindful breathing enhances motivation by grounding individuals in the here and now. It encourages a calm, alert mindset that supports better decision-making and perseverance in fat-burning and weight-loss efforts.
Body Scan Meditation to Recognize Physical Cues and Emotions
Body scan meditation is a mindful practice designed to increase awareness of physical sensations and emotional cues. It involves systematically directing attention through different parts of the body, fostering a deeper connection between physical states and emotional experiences.
During this meditation, individuals are encouraged to observe sensations without judgment, recognizing areas of tension, warmth, or discomfort. This process helps in identifying how emotions manifest physically, such as a tightened chest indicating stress or relaxed muscles reflecting calmness.
By practicing body scan meditation regularly, individuals can develop heightened sensitivity to physical cues that signal shifts in motivation or emotional well-being. This awareness supports better management of emotional responses during goal pursuit, including motivation fluctuations or frustration.
Overall, body scan meditation serves as an effective tool in practicing mindfulness in goal pursuit, especially in recognizing the physical and emotional signals that influence motivation and resilience.

Managing Frustration Without Losing Focus
Managing frustration while practicing mindfulness in goal pursuit requires conscious effort and specific strategies. When setbacks arise, it is vital to acknowledge emotions without self-criticism. Recognize frustration as a natural response rather than a failure.
To effectively manage frustration without losing focus, consider the following approaches:
- Pause and Breathe: Take slow, deliberate breaths to calm the nervous system and regain mental clarity.
- Reframe the Situation: View setbacks as opportunities for growth rather than obstacles.
- Practice Self-Compassion: Speak kindly to yourself, acknowledging that frustration is common during goal pursuit.
- Maintain Present-Moment Awareness: Focus on what you can control in the present, rather than dwelling on past disappointments.
Implementing these techniques helps sustain motivation and keeps the focus aligned with your long-term fat burning goals, even amid difficulties.

Establishing Routine Mindfulness Sessions
Establishing routine mindfulness sessions involves creating a consistent schedule that integrates mindful practices into daily life. Regularity enhances familiarity and deepens the benefits of practicing mindfulness in goal pursuit. Setting specific times each day, such as mornings or during breaks, helps build a sustainable habit.
Designating a quiet, comfortable space can improve focus and foster a sense of calm during these sessions. Whether it is a dedicated corner or a peaceful outdoor spot, consistency in location reinforces mindfulness practice. Keeping sessions brief initially—around 5 to 10 minutes—allows for easier integration into busy routines and can be gradually extended over time.
Implementing reminders, like alarms or notes, can support adherence to the schedule. Tracking progress and reflecting on how mindfulness positively impacts goal pursuit reinforces motivation. Establishing routine mindfulness sessions not only cultivates present-moment awareness but also strengthens resolve when managing weight loss and fat burning efforts.
Leveraging Mindfulness During Critical Decision Points
During critical decision points, practicing mindfulness involves cultivating a moment of awareness before acting. This pause allows individuals to observe their thoughts, emotions, and physical sensations without immediate reaction, fostering clearer judgment.
By deliberately focusing on the present moment, individuals can identify automatic or impulsive tendencies that may hinder goal-oriented choices, such as selecting unhealthy foods during weight loss efforts. This conscious awareness supports more deliberate decision-making aligned with long-term objectives.
Employing techniques like mindful breathing or brief body scans helps anchor attention away from distractions or emotional triggers. This approach creates space for rational evaluation, reducing impulsive responses that could derail progress or lead to setbacks.
Integrating mindfulness during critical decision points strengthens self-regulation, ensuring consistency in strategies like healthy eating or exercise commitment. It reinforces the ability to make informed, purposeful choices that ultimately enhance motivation and accelerate fat-burning results.
